When cables come out of a cable trench and continue along a cable tray, it is essential to maintain a smooth and secure transition. Abrupt bends or unsupported spans can damage cable insulation or conductors. Use gentle bends and ensure the tray is aligned with the trench exit to prevent mechanical stress on the cables .

Maintain segregation between power and instrumentation cables to avoid inductive coupling and EMI, which can cause signal noise or system instability . If cables must share a tray, provide adequate spacing and use shielded cables where necessary. All metallic trays should be properly grounded to reduce electromagnetic interference and enhance safety .
Regularly inspect trays for corrosion, cracks, or loose supports, especially in harsh environments, to prevent operational disruptions or cable failure . Properly installed and maintained cable trays provide a safe, organized, and accessible pathway for cables, facilitating future maintenance and upgrades .
